Situated on Island Street in Salcombe, just yards from the shops, restaurants and quayside, sits Dory Cottage, a three-bedroom property with two fabulous outside terraces.
Wonderful for those with older children, or for a group of friends looking for a central Salcombe base, Dory Cottage benefits from parking for one car in a garage, as well as an excellent outdoor hot water shower and storage area for wetsuits – perfect for those returning from a beach day!
Walk up the two flights of steps to access the property, where you enter into the open plan living accommodation; the room comprises a spacious lounge with comfortable sofa and smart TV, plus a dining area with traditional oak furniture seating six, and a beautiful duck-egg blue kitchen, beyond which is a handy utility room and family bathroom.
Upstairs are three double bedrooms; one with 5’ king size bed and smart TV, one with two 2'6" beds (which can be made up as a 5' king size bed), and one double room with a 4'6" bed.
For those seeking a quiet spot, a steep narrow ladder staircase leads up to the second-floor attic den with a large floor sofa and a TV, plus splendid views towards to creek and Salcombe estuary.
Head outside and relax on one of two sun terraces, one with a BBQ and al fresco dining equipment, and one with an outdoor sofa!

Salcombe is a popular destination for watersports enthusiasts, walkers and families looking for a holiday by the sea. There are several pretty beaches within a short distance, including North Sands and South Sands, plus the coves East Portlemouth on the opposite side of the estuary, just a short passenger ferry ride away. Also on your doorstep is the National Trust property Overbeck’s where you can wander through the subtropical gardens. Why not have a more adventurous day and try out the watersports available on the estuary including surfing, coasteering, kayaking or a more leisurely boat trip? Whilst staying in Salcombe, take advantage of the locally sourced seafood which is served in many of the restaurants, pubs, cafés and delicatessens. The southern tip of Devon provides some spectacular scenery and picturesque vistas with a number of sandy beaches, lovely villages with thatched cottages and some fantastic opportunities for walking on the South West Coast path.
